متن کاملAdaptive response in zebrafish embryos induced using microbeam protons as priming dose and X-ray photons as challenging dose.
In the studies reported here, a high-linear-energy-transfer (high-LET)-radiation dose was used to induce adaptive response in zebrafish embryos in vivo. Microbeam protons were used to provide the priming dose and X-ray photons were employed to provide the challenging dose. متن کاملBiphasic and triphasic dose responses in zebrafish embryos to low-dose 150 kV X-rays with different levels of hardness
The in vivo low-dose responses of zebrafish (Danio rerio) embryos to 150 kV X-rays with different levels of hardness were examined through the number of apoptotic events revealed at 24 h post fertilization by vital dye acridine orange staining.
